I don't know how OP makes it but I just sub shredded apple (granny smith) for zucchini in zuchinni bread recipes and usually up the cinnamon, maybe add chopped nuts sometimes, it comes out a little sweeter and more fall-esque but still all the stuff that's good about zucchini bread.
